An Unusual 17th Century Inlaid Walnut Casonne with enclosed drawers. The lid on loop hinges above a triple panelled facade and single panelled sides. The moulded panels enriched with marquetry. The decorative frieze and base rails divided into subsidiary panels by chip-carved uprights and inlaid with pairs of opposed birds and baskets of fruit enhanced with pen-worked details. One side being a door and opening to reveal three internal drawers engraved with baskets of fruit, sun & moon, and landscape & sailing ship. Raised on stepped and moulded block feet 24 in (61 cm) high, 55 in (140 cm) wide, 20½ in (52 cm) deep..
